Juicy Pineapple Cake

  • Author: Chef Sally
  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Cook Time: 35 minutes
  • Total Time: 50 minutes
  • Yield: 12 1x
  • Method: Dessert
  • Cuisine: American

Description

A moist and tropical cake bursting with pineapple flavor, perfect for any occasion.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1 can (20 oz) crushed pineapple with juice
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1/2 cup vegetable oil
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C) and grease a 9×13 inch baking pan.
  2. In a large bowl, combine flour, sugar, baking soda, and salt.
  3. Add crushed pineapple (with juice), eggs, oil, and vanilla extract to the dry ingredients and mix until well combined.
  4. Pour the batter into the prepared pan and bake for 30-35 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ean.
  5. Allow the cake to cool completely before frosting, if desired.

Notes

For extra juiciness, ensure the pineapple is not drained. Store in an airtight container for up to 3 days.
